For quick, temporary weight loss of water to make a specific weight for a wrestling match, nothing beats a steam room. You can easily lose 5-6 lbs an hour this way. It beats the the hell out of sitting on the commode eating Ex-Lax like it's candy! :)

When I used this method to lose weight for a match, I would always hit the scale for the officials as early as possible(usually 2-3 hours before my match). I would then immediately eat a sensible meal and hydrate myself to get my strength back for the match.

This is only a short-term solution. Get your nutrition plan together and gradually lose the weight so you can avoid such drastic measures.

A steam room is not ideal since the air in the room is already saturated with air, hence less will evaporate off your skin. If you have access to a suana this would be best. What is your weight class and is this for a tourney? Personally, I would go little to no carb until you weigh in and then hammer the carbs 20-30 mins before your first match. You should drop at least 4 lbs in 3 days plus you will have the added advantage of a huge insulin rush just before your match. If you are doing a tourney, you may crash for your second match, but if you hit up some high GI carbs before that one you should be fine.
